AI agent
AI agent je softwarový systém, který pomocí AI modelu pochopí cíl, rozhodne se, co udělat, a podnikne kroky k jeho dosažení, často napříč více kroky a nástroji, místo aby jen vrátil jedinou předpřipravenou odpověď.
AI agent je autonomní nebo poloautonomní systém postavený kolem AI modelu, který dokáže vnímat kontext, uvažovat o cíli a jednat tak, aby ho dosáhl. Na rozdíl od jednoduchého chatbota, který přiřazuje vstupy k naskriptovaným odpovědím, dokáže agent rozpoznat záměr, naplánovat sled kroků, volat nástroje nebo API a přizpůsobovat se podle výsledků, které dostane zpět.
V praxi je určujícím rysem agenta schopnost jednat, nejen vytvářet text. Agent zákaznické podpory si může přečíst dotaz, vyhledat objednávku v koncovém systému, zkontrolovat podmínky vrácení, vystavit vratku a pak shrnout, co udělal, a to vše v rámci jediné konverzace. Právě toto využívání nástrojů a vícekrokové uvažování odlišuje agenta od bota, který jen odpovídá na otázky.
Moderní AI agenti obvykle stojí na velkých jazykových modelech, doplněných o ukotvení (aby odpovědi odrážely skutečné informace), volání nástrojů nebo funkcí (aby mohli jednat ve vnějších systémech), paměť (aby udrželi kontext napříč konverzací) a pojistky (aby se drželi v rámci povoleného chování). Díky těmto součástem zvládne agent volně formulované a rozmanité požadavky, ne jen postupy, které někdo předem předvídal.
Protože agenti jednají ve skutečném světě, potřebují jasné hranice: které akce smějí provádět, kdy mají požádat o potvrzení a kdy mají předat věc člověku. Dobrý návrh agenta bere předání člověku jako přednost a složité, citlivé nebo nejisté případy směruje na člověka s úplným kontextem, místo aby vynucoval automatizované vyřešení.
AI agenti podpory v Mercateer fungují přesně podle tohoto modelu: rozpoznají záměr, ukotví odpovědi ve vašich znalostech, provádějí v konverzaci skutečné akce, jako je vyhledávání objednávek a vratky, a když je na místě člověk, čistě předají věc vašemu týmu, takže dotazy řeší, a ne na ně jen odpovídají.
Související pojmy
